How you will contribute
You will:
- Works cross functionally to develop and implement a strategic Facilities road-map and annual operating plan which is a competitive advantage to Mondelēz. Partner with internal & external stakeholders and service providers to define and meet Safety, Quality, Cost, Delivery, Sustainability, Engagement goals. Establish a strong governance to review & control Operational performance and continuous Improvement plan to deliver against best in class both internally and externally.
- Lead and be accountable the maintenance repairs & overall operations are in place. Accountable to insure adherence to business continuity plan, manufacturing standards government regulations are understood by all employees/services providers at the site, regularly reviewed and monitored for effective implementation.
- Provide leadership, coaching to Facilities team towards implementation of IL6S-Integrated Lean 6 sigma ways of working: delivering zero breakdowns via preventive/predictive maintenance strategies and technical mastery of maintenance and operation teams; PM (Progressive Maintenance) Pillar, and CBM (condition based monitoring), Visual controls & tools Mgmt., Lubrication mgmt. & Calibration of equipment(s) etc.
- Role model Values and principles through effective coaching, mentoring and builds skills capability across the Plant technical/engineering team to engage with latest modern practices. Have a clear people succession and resource plan, for the asset & technology population , identifying and implementing critical levers to attract, retain and develop critical talent
- Interface with key stakeholders internally and externally to develop and maintain effective relationships, align priorities in order to deliver the company objectives, and goals
- Manage design, implementation and start-up of industrial automation infrastructure and hardware including PLC systems, CCN network, robotic systems and other local systems
What you will bring
A desire to drive your future and accelerate your career and the following experience and knowledge:
- Strong operational & manufacturing leadership experience in CPG industry with experience in TPM-Total productive maintenance, 5s, LEAN, 6 sigma tools and concepts, Safety & GMP standards
- An Engineer with a strong financial & business acumen, project management skills and Knowledge of industrial maintenance and manufacturing equipment, PM (Progressive Maintenance) expertise, Spare parts management, PLC Technology & Engineering automation basics.
- Excellent communication (verbal & written), coaching, and leadership skills in a team-based environment. Demonstrated abilities in Analytics, problem solving and team building
